Kindred Spirit III is a clean, uncluttered classic 1985 42' Grand Banks. She offers twin Ford Lehman 135 hp main engines, Westerbeke 8 kW generator, Magnum 2000 watt inverter, Nauticast AIS Transceiver and a Caribe RIB tender with a Honda 9.9 hp 4 stroke outboard. With her attainable 12'11" height, she is a perfect Great Loop candidate. Her sellers have bought a house and have wrapped up their cruising, so Kindred Spirit III is now available for sale.

The Biggest Pros and Cons

The 1985 Grand Banks 2 Stateroom Classic is a timeless vessel known for its sturdy construction and elegant design, making it a popular choice among cruising enthusiasts. Here are some pros and cons to consider:

Pros

Solid Build Quality: Crafted with a robust fiberglass hull and traditional teak wood accents, the Classic offers durability and a timeless aesthetic.

Spacious Two-Stateroom Layout: The two-stateroom configuration provides comfortable accommodations for family or guests, with ample storage throughout.

Classic Styling: The traditional trawler profile and teak finishes give the boat a charming, classic appearance that appeals to many.

Reliable Performance: Equipped with dependable diesel engines, it offers steady cruising capabilities and good fuel efficiency for its class.

Functional Deck and Cockpit: The layout includes a practical cockpit area for fishing or relaxing, along with a well-designed flybridge for navigation and socializing.

Well-Equipped Galley and Amenities: The interior features a functional galley and sufficient amenities for extended cruising comfort.

Cons

Older Systems and Equipment: Being a 1985 model, some mechanical systems, electronics, and appliances may require upgrades or maintenance to meet modern standards.

Weight and Speed: The classic design and solid build result in a heavier boat that cruises at moderate speeds compared to more modern vessels.

Maintenance of Teak and Woodwork: The beautiful teak wood requires regular upkeep to maintain its appearance and prevent wear.

Limited Headroom in Some Areas: Certain interior spaces may have lower headroom than newer models, which can affect comfort for taller individuals.

Fuel Consumption: While efficient for its size and era, fuel consumption may be higher compared to newer, more fuel-efficient designs.
